What it's Like to Retire in Townsend TN: Townsend, Tennessee, a very small town in Blount County, is located on “The Peaceful Side of the Smokies”, and is one of the three gateways to the Great Smoky Mountains National Park, the most visited National Park in the United States. What's billed as "The World's Longest Yard Sale" - the 127 Corridor Sale - takes place every August along 675 miles of asphalt, from Hudson, Michigan, to Gadsden, Alabama. This small Memphis suburb was first established in 1829 as a community known as Union Depot, due to its placement along the main stagecoach route from big cities like Nashville, TN.In 1866, although the area had only grown to a population of less than 100 people after nearly 40 years, the city was officially incorporated by the state and the name was changed to Bartlett.
